This study will evaluate the safety, tolerability, pharmacokinetics, and activity of XmAb24306 in combination with a multiple myeloma (MM)-targeting monoclonal antibody capable of inducing antibody-dependent cellular toxicity (ADCC) in participants with relapsed or refractory (R/R) MM who have received a minimum of three prior treatments, including at least one immunomodulatory drug (IMiD), one proteasome inhibitor (PI), and one anti-CD38 monoclonal antibody.

XmAb24306 will be given via intravenous (IV) infusion
Participants will receive daratumumab via subcutaneous (SC) injection every week for Cycles 1-4, every 2 weeks for Cycles 5-12, and every 4 weeks thereafter (cycle length = 2 weeks for Cycles 1-12 and 4 weeks thereafter)
